Auburn Police blotter | May 17

Published 10:30 am Friday, May 17, 2019

Auburn Police responded to the following calls for service, among many others, between May 7 and 11:

May 7

Narcan administered: 2:08 p.m., 41st Street Southeast. An officer administered two doses of Narcan to a man who’d overdosed, and he spent the rest of his afternoon in MultiCare Auburn Medical Center.

May 8

Controlled substance: 3:54 a.m., 2402 Auburn Way S. Police busted a man at the Muckleshoot Casino for possession of “an imitation controlled substance.”

Shoplifting: 3:12 p.m., 1101 Outlet Collection Way SW. A man stole purses from the Michael Kors store in the Outlet Collection mall.

Felonious harassment: 6:45 p.m., 32100 block of 105th Place Southeast. Police arrested a man who’d threatened to kill a stranger.

Vandalism: 11:28 p.m., 1204 E Main St. Somebody chucked a large brick through a window on the west side of a Shell gas station, but stole nothing.

May 9

Agency assist: 11:21 a.m., 762 Outlet Collection Drive SW. A vehicle caught fire in the parking lot of a business.

May 10

Simple assault: 6:30 p.m., 500 block of 7th Street Northeast. A man assaulted his father.

May 11

Disorderly conduct: 3:15 a.m., 500 block of 25th Street Southeast. Conduct of an undisclosed disorderly nature went down, involving undisclosed persons of the male or female gender, or perhaps some combination thereof.

Theft: 12:09 p.m., 1531 Auburn Way N. Somebody smashed a window and stole items from a vehicle.
